Understanding Treadmills with Incline
An incline treadmill is a standard treadmill that permits users to adjust the angle of the Running Machine With Incline surface. With this function, individuals can imitate walking or running uphill, introducing an additional obstacle to their exercise. This not just strengthens the strength of workouts however likewise incorporates different muscle groups, enhancing the overall effectiveness of the exercise.
Secret Features of Incline Treadmills
When considering an incline treadmill, possible buyers ought to bear in mind of the following functions:
Adjustable Incline: Most incline treadmills allow for a range of incline settings, from a gentle slope to high angles, accommodating numerous physical fitness levels and exercise objectives.
Motor Power: Considerable horse power is vital for a Small Treadmill With Incline's motor, especially for keeping performance at higher inclines. Look for models with at least 2.5 to 3.0 continuous horsepower (HP) for optimum performance.
Running Surface: A larger and longer belt enhances convenience and decreases the threat of injury. Runners ought to intend for a belt that's at least 20 inches large and 55 inches long for a comfy stride.
Integrated Programs: Many incline treadmills come with preloaded workout programs, consisting of interval training, heart rate control, and hill workouts, making it simpler to keep workouts varied and engaging.
Heart Rate Monitor: Integrated heart rate keeping an eye on help in tracking fitness levels and making sure exercises remain within preferred strength zones.
Foldable Design: Many modern treadmills include a foldable design, making them easy to save in smaller living spaces.
Cushioning Technology: Advanced cushioning systems can reduce impact on joints and make exercises more comfy, which is essential for longer exercise sessions.
Benefits of Using an Incline Treadmill
Investing in an incline treadmill can significantly contribute to fitness. Here are some notable advantages:
Enhanced Calorie Burning: Walking or working on a slope increases calorie expenditure. Research study shows that high-incline running can burn up to 50% more calories compared to working on a flat surface.
Muscle Activation: Incline exercises trigger different muscle groups differently, engaging the hamstrings, calves, and glutes better than flat running. This causes higher muscle strength and definition in time.
Cardiovascular Health Improvement: Regular use of an incline treadmill can reinforce the cardiovascular system. Elevated heart rates during incline workouts enhance heart and lung capability, improving overall endurance.
Reduced Impact: Walking or working on an incline is normally gentler on the joints compared to operating on a flat surface area. The incline minimizes the effect on knee and hip joints, making it an appropriate alternative for people with previous injuries or those vulnerable to joint pain.
Versatility of ATM (At-Home Training): The convenience of a treadmill enables workout versatility. Users can fit in short sessions throughout the day or engage in longer, more focused exercises without leaving home.
Versatile Workout Options: Incline treadmills enable users to easily integrate interval training or hill exercises into their regimens, making the workouts stimulating and avoiding redundancy.
Tips for Effective Workouts on an Incline Treadmill
To make the most of the advantages of utilizing an incline treadmill, think about the following suggestions:
Start Slow: If you are new to incline exercises, start with a moderate incline (around 1-3%) and gradually increase as your fitness level improves.
Include Interval Training: Alternate in between low and high inclines to keep the exercise engaging and take full advantage of calorie burn.
Concentrate on Form: Maintain an upright posture while using the incline treadmill. Avoid leaning on the handrails, as this can lower workout intensity and effectiveness.
Stay Hydrated: Ensure correct hydration before, throughout, and after exercise. Dehydration can prevent efficiency and healing.
Mix it Up: Combine walking, running, and running at numerous inclines to keep workouts varied and amazing.
Frequently Asked Questions About At-Home Incline Treadmills1. Why should I pick an incline treadmill over a routine treadmill?
An incline treadmill supplies the added advantage of adjustable slopes, enabling for more intense workouts that improve calorie burning and muscle activation. This flexibility can cause better general fitness results.
2. Can a novice use an incline treadmill?
Yes, novices can utilize incline treadmills. However, it is suggested to begin at a lower Incline Treadmil and gradually increase the intensity as stamina and physical fitness enhance to avoid injury.
3. What are the best incline settings to start with?
Beginning at a 1-3% incline is advised for beginners, enabling the body to adjust to the brand-new movement pattern safely. Then users can slowly increase the incline with time based upon convenience and fitness levels.
4. Is it safe to work on an incline treadmill?
Yes, operating on an incline treadmill is normally safe. Nevertheless, it is vital to maintain correct type and posture to decrease the risk of injury. Newbies ought to start slowly and speak with a physical fitness expert if unsure.
5. Just how much area do I need for an incline treadmill?
The amount of space required differs depending upon the specific design. Nevertheless, it's normally suggested to permit at least a 6-foot clearance behind the treadmill and 2 feet on either side for safety and convenience.
